What Is Mortgage Refinancing?

When you refinance your home, you replace your existing mortgage with a new mortgage that has a lower interest rate or better terms. When you lower your interest rate, you may be able to lower your monthly payment. You could also keep your payment the same and pay off your new mortgage faster. How to Use a Mortgage Refinance Calculator

Our home refinance calculator can be a valuable tool when you are thinking about refinancing. For an estimate of how much you could save, enter these values:

  • Original Loan Amount: The total dollar amount of your mortgage's original principal.
  • Term (Years): How long you have to pay the mortgage back, often 15 or 30 years.
  • Years Paid: The number of years you've been making mortgage payments.
  • Current Interest Rate: The current interest rate on your existing mortgage.
  • New Interest Rate: The new interest rate you believe you might get by refinancing.

Our home refinance calculator estimates your savings based on the information you provide. Your actual refinance savings may be different than this estimate. To refinance your mortgage, you will need to meet our credit and financial requirements.

How a Mortgage Refinance Calculator Can Help You

Generally speaking, refinancing makes sense when today's interest rates are significantly lower than the rate on your existing mortgage. That's because you want the savings from lowering your rate to be worthwhile after you pay the closing costs that typically come with refinancing.
